School Nutrition Assistant (Kitchen) - HHS (2025-2026 School Year)

Harrisonburg City Public SchoolsHarrisonburg, VA
Onsite

About The Position

To work under the general supervision of the school nutrition program manager in performing a variety of duties in the kitchen and service areas.

Requirements

  • Have the interest and ability to learn and work in all areas of the school meal program.
  • Have the ability to work cooperatively with students and staff.
  • Ability to engage a diverse student population (racial, ethnic, and socioeconomic) in order to foster supportive relationships.
  • Lifting up to 50 pounds occasionally, and/or up to 10 pounds frequently.
  • Stand, walk, use hands, reach with hands and arms, stoop, kneel, or crouch.
  • Exposure to cleaning chemicals.
  • Regular travel throughout the school and effectively interact with students, staff, and community members.
  • Vocal communication is required for expressing or exchanging ideas by means of the spoken word; hearing is required to perceive information at normal spoken word levels; visual acuity is required for preparing and analyzing written or computer data, determining the accuracy and thoroughness of work, and observing general surroundings and activities; and subject to inside and outside environmental conditions.
  • Regular contact with staff members is required.
  • Not substantially exposed to adverse environmental conditions.

Nice To Haves

  • Prefer some knowledge and experience in quantity food preparation and use of large kitchen equipment.
  • Experience working with individuals from diverse racial, ethnic, and socioeconomic backgrounds, etc. preferred.

Responsibilities

  • Consistently display a neat and clean appearance through appropriate apparel and personal hygiene as outlined in the Standard Operating Procedures.
  • Use and follow posted schedules, verbal instruction, and standardized recipes.
  • Prepare and serve all food according to instruction, health department regulations, and HACCP requirements.
  • Clean all areas of kitchen according to health department regulations.
  • Store all food according to health department regulations and HACCP requirements.
  • Follow all instructions when using kitchen equipment.
  • Cooperate with other employees, school staff, and students.
  • Attend educational and in-service programs and meetings as requested by the cafeteria manager and/or director.
  • Assist manager with promotional activities to encourage proper nutrition and participation in the school meal program.
  • Travels to all city schools as needed as requested by the cafeteria manager and/or school nutrition program director.
  • Perform other duties as assigned by the cafeteria manager and school nutrition program director.
